* [PATCH] Removal of debug code containing deprecated calls to cli()/sti()

Code within NS_DEBUG_SPINLOCKS contained deprecated cli()/sti() function calls.
NS_DEBUG_SPINLOCKS and the associated code seems to be of little use these days
so the strategy of removing this code rather then updating it to use spinlocks
has been taken.

 drivers/atm/nicstar.c |   72 -------------------------------------------------
 drivers/atm/nicstar.h |   12 --------
 2 files changed, 0 insertions(+), 84 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/atm/nicstar.c b/drivers/atm/nicstar.c
index 0c205b0..230ccc5 100644
--- a/drivers/atm/nicstar.c
+++ b/drivers/atm/nicstar.c
@@ -125,84 +125,12 @@
 #define ATM_SKB(s) (&(s)->atm)
 #endif
 
-   /* Spinlock debugging stuff */
-#ifdef NS_DEBUG_SPINLOCKS /* See nicstar.h */
-#define ns_grab_int_lock(card,flags) \
- do { \
-    unsigned long nsdsf, nsdsf2; \
-    local_irq_save(flags); \
-    save_flags(nsdsf); cli();\
-    if (nsdsf & (1<<9)) printk ("nicstar.c: ints %sabled -> enabled.\n", \
-                                (flags)&(1<<9)?"en":"dis"); \
-    if (spin_is_locked(&(card)->int_lock) && \
-        (card)->cpu_int == smp_processor_id()) { \
-       printk("nicstar.c: line %d (cpu %d) int_lock already locked at line %d (cpu %d)\n", \
-              __LINE__, smp_processor_id(), (card)->has_int_lock, \
-              (card)->cpu_int); \
-       printk("nicstar.c: ints were %sabled.\n", ((flags)&(1<<9)?"en":"dis")); \
-    } \
-    if (spin_is_locked(&(card)->res_lock) && \
-        (card)->cpu_res == smp_processor_id()) { \
-       printk("nicstar.c: line %d (cpu %d) res_lock locked at line %d (cpu %d)(trying int)\n", \
-              __LINE__, smp_processor_id(), (card)->has_res_lock, \
-              (card)->cpu_res); \
-       printk("nicstar.c: ints were %sabled.\n", ((flags)&(1<<9)?"en":"dis")); \
-    } \
-    spin_lock_irq(&(card)->int_lock); \
-    (card)->has_int_lock = __LINE__; \
-    (card)->cpu_int = smp_processor_id(); \
-    restore_flags(nsdsf); } while (0)
-#define ns_grab_res_lock(card,flags) \
- do { \
-    unsigned long nsdsf, nsdsf2; \
-    local_irq_save(flags); \
-    save_flags(nsdsf); cli();\
-    if (nsdsf & (1<<9)) printk ("nicstar.c: ints %sabled -> enabled.\n", \
-                                (flags)&(1<<9)?"en":"dis"); \
-    if (spin_is_locked(&(card)->res_lock) && \
-        (card)->cpu_res == smp_processor_id()) { \
-       printk("nicstar.c: line %d (cpu %d) res_lock already locked at line %d (cpu %d)\n", \
-              __LINE__, smp_processor_id(), (card)->has_res_lock, \
-              (card)->cpu_res); \
-       printk("nicstar.c: ints were %sabled.\n", ((flags)&(1<<9)?"en":"dis")); \
-    } \
-    spin_lock_irq(&(card)->res_lock); \
-    (card)->has_res_lock = __LINE__; \
-    (card)->cpu_res = smp_processor_id(); \
-    restore_flags(nsdsf); } while (0)
-#define ns_grab_scq_lock(card,scq,flags) \
- do { \
-    unsigned long nsdsf, nsdsf2; \
-    local_irq_save(flags); \
-    save_flags(nsdsf); cli();\
-    if (nsdsf & (1<<9)) printk ("nicstar.c: ints %sabled -> enabled.\n", \
-                                (flags)&(1<<9)?"en":"dis"); \
-    if (spin_is_locked(&(scq)->lock) && \
-        (scq)->cpu_lock == smp_processor_id()) { \
-       printk("nicstar.c: line %d (cpu %d) this scq_lock already locked at line %d (cpu %d)\n", \
-              __LINE__, smp_processor_id(), (scq)->has_lock, \
-              (scq)->cpu_lock); \
-       printk("nicstar.c: ints were %sabled.\n", ((flags)&(1<<9)?"en":"dis")); \
-    } \
-    if (spin_is_locked(&(card)->res_lock) && \
-        (card)->cpu_res == smp_processor_id()) { \
-       printk("nicstar.c: line %d (cpu %d) res_lock locked at line %d (cpu %d)(trying scq)\n", \
-              __LINE__, smp_processor_id(), (card)->has_res_lock, \
-              (card)->cpu_res); \
-       printk("nicstar.c: ints were %sabled.\n", ((flags)&(1<<9)?"en":"dis")); \
-    } \
-    spin_lock_irq(&(scq)->lock); \
-    (scq)->has_lock = __LINE__; \
-    (scq)->cpu_lock = smp_processor_id(); \
-    restore_flags(nsdsf); } while (0)
-#else /* !NS_DEBUG_SPINLOCKS */
 #define ns_grab_int_lock(card,flags) \
         spin_lock_irqsave(&(card)->int_lock,(flags))
 #define ns_grab_res_lock(card,flags) \
         spin_lock_irqsave(&(card)->res_lock,(flags))
 #define ns_grab_scq_lock(card,scq,flags) \
         spin_lock_irqsave(&(scq)->lock,flags)
-#endif /* NS_DEBUG_SPINLOCKS */
 
 
 /* Function declarations ******************************************************/
diff --git a/drivers/atm/nicstar.h b/drivers/atm/nicstar.h
index 5997bcb..6010e3d 100644
--- a/drivers/atm/nicstar.h
+++ b/drivers/atm/nicstar.h
@@ -28,8 +28,6 @@
 
 /* Options ********************************************************************/
 
-#undef NS_DEBUG_SPINLOCKS
-
 #define NS_MAX_CARDS 4		/* Maximum number of NICStAR based cards
 				   controlled by the device driver. Must
                                    be <= 5 */
@@ -721,10 +719,6 @@ typedef struct scq_info
    wait_queue_head_t scqfull_waitq;
    volatile char full;			/* SCQ full indicator */
    spinlock_t lock;			/* SCQ spinlock */
-#ifdef NS_DEBUG_SPINLOCKS
-   volatile long has_lock;
-   volatile int cpu_lock;
-#endif /* NS_DEBUG_SPINLOCKS */
 } scq_info;
 
 
@@ -810,12 +804,6 @@ typedef struct ns_dev
    unsigned intcnt;			/* Interrupt counter */
    spinlock_t int_lock;		/* Interrupt lock */
    spinlock_t res_lock;		/* Card resource lock */
-#ifdef NS_DEBUG_SPINLOCKS
-   volatile long has_int_lock;
-   volatile int cpu_int;
-   volatile long has_res_lock;
-   volatile int cpu_res;
-#endif /* NS_DEBUG_SPINLOCKS */
 } ns_dev;
